1. Circa 1886

Location: 149 Wentworth Street, Charleston, SC 29401

Overview:
Circa 1886 is a quintessential Charleston experience—a fine-dining restaurant located in a historic carriage house, nestled in the heart of the city. Every time I’ve dined here, it’s been nothing short of spectacular. The intimate atmosphere is immediately welcoming, with warm, low lighting and charming Southern hospitality. The elegant décor, blending modern touches with historic architecture, creates a romantic and refined setting. Soft jazz music hums in the background, adding to the relaxed yet upscale vibe. The entire experience at Circa 1886 transports you to another world—a place where time slows down, and every moment feels special.

From the moment you walk in, you’re enveloped by the beauty of the space, which is adorned with antique furniture, rich wood paneling, and soft, golden tones. This restaurant, housed in a former carriage house, oozes old-world charm. Whether you’re here for a milestone celebration or a spontaneous romantic dinner, the atmosphere promises to elevate the entire evening.

Must-Try Dishes:

  • Foie Gras: A rich, melt-in-your-mouth delicacy, this dish sets the tone for an unforgettable meal. The foie gras is prepared with finesse and served with an accompaniment that balances its richness beautifully.
  • Lobster Risotto: Creamy, perfectly cooked risotto with generous chunks of succulent lobster. This dish is a delightful mix of comfort and luxury, offering both flavor and texture in every bite.
  • Chocolate Torte: To end your meal on a high note, the chocolate torte is an indulgent dessert that satisfies every chocolate lover’s dream. Rich, velvety, and not overly sweet, it’s a perfect finish to a perfect meal.

Price Range:
Expect to pay between $60–$100 per person for a three-course meal, depending on your choices. While it’s certainly a bit of an investment, the quality of the food, exceptional service, and romantic setting make it well worth the price. The wine list is extensive and pairs beautifully with the menu, adding another layer of indulgence to your dining experience.

Booking & Discounts:
Circa 1886 is popular, especially on weekends and during holiday seasons, so making a reservation in advance is highly recommended. I suggest booking via OpenTable or Resy for the best chance of securing a spot during peak hours. Occasionally, they offer seasonal promotions or special events, which you can find by subscribing to their newsletter or checking their website. If you’re flexible with your dates, visiting during non-peak times might help you secure a reservation with ease. Additionally, look out for exclusive deals or prix-fixe menus offered during special weeks like Charleston Restaurant Week.

2. 82 Queen

82 Queen is a charming restaurant located at 82 Queen Street in the heart of Charleston, SC. Set in a historic Charleston house, the restaurant offers a picturesque courtyard where diners can enjoy their meals beneath twinkling lights, creating a truly romantic and enchanting atmosphere. The interior is just as inviting, with a cozy and intimate dining room that pairs Southern comfort food with the elegance of fine dining. Whether you’re seated inside or outside in the lush garden, you’re guaranteed a memorable dining experience that combines Southern hospitality with sophistication.

The restaurant is known for its exceptional menu that highlights local flavors and classic Southern dishes. A must-try is the She-Crab Soup, a Charleston staple. Rich and creamy, this soup has the perfect balance of crab flavor, making it an ideal appetizer to start your meal. Another signature dish is the Low Country Shrimp & Grits. This dish features velvety, buttery grits topped with tender shrimp and a flavorful sauce that will transport your taste buds to the heart of the Low Country. For dessert, the Crème Brûlée is an absolute delight—smooth and creamy with a perfectly caramelized crispy top, it’s the perfect end to your meal.

Expect to spend around $40 to $70 per person for a three-course meal with drinks, which is a great value given the quality of food and the romantic setting. Reservations are highly recommended, especially on weekends, and can be made through OpenTable or the restaurant’s website. For discounts, keep an eye out for promotions on Groupon or check their website for special dining events and weeks in Charleston.

3.Husk

Husk is a must-visit restaurant located at 76 Queen Street in Charleston, SC, and it’s widely regarded as one of the city’s most iconic dining spots. Set in a beautifully restored Victorian house, Husk blends Southern charm with modern sophistication, creating an inviting atmosphere that feels both elegant and comfortable. The restaurant is known for its innovative approach to Southern cuisine, offering a fresh twist on traditional dishes while maintaining the essence of Low Country flavors. Every meal here is a celebration of creativity and exceptional quality, making it a perfect place for a romantic evening or a special occasion.

When dining at Husk, there are a few dishes you absolutely can’t miss. The Cornbread is a standout—made with local ingredients, it’s incredibly flavorful and has the perfect texture, setting the tone for a great meal. Another must-try is the Crispy Pork Belly, a signature dish that’s perfectly crispy on the outside and melt-in-your-mouth tender on the inside. The tangy sauce served alongside it balances the richness of the pork in the most satisfying way. To finish off your meal, the Southern Biscuit is a perfect choice—soft, flaky, and served with homemade jam, it’s the ideal way to wrap up a delicious dining experience.

Expect to pay around $60 to $80 per person for a three-course meal, including drinks. While Husk is on the higher end in terms of price, the quality of the food and the overall experience make it well worth the cost. Reservations are highly recommended, especially during Charleston’s busy tourist seasons. Booking early via Resy is the best way to secure a spot.

4. The Ordinary

Location: 544 King Street, Charleston, SC 29403

Overview:
If you’re a fan of seafood, The Ordinary is the perfect romantic spot. Housed in a beautifully renovated 1920s bank building, The Ordinary brings fresh seafood to the forefront, with a laid-back but sophisticated atmosphere. The restaurant offers both casual and fine dining experiences, with an emphasis on raw bar selections, making it ideal for a special dinner with a more intimate vibe.

Must-Try Dishes:

  • Oysters on the Half Shell: The Ordinary has some of the freshest oysters you can find in Charleston, and they come served with various mignonettes.
  • Clam Chowder: Their clam chowder is rich, creamy, and loaded with tender clams—perfect for a cozy start to the meal.
  • Lobster Roll: A classic favorite, The Ordinary’s lobster roll is one of the best in Charleston—served on a buttery toasted bun with just the right amount of lobster meat.

Price Range:
Dinner at The Ordinary usually costs between $50–$75 per person, depending on the number of courses and drinks.

Booking & Discounts:
Booking a table through Resy is recommended for this popular spot. While The Ordinary doesn’t usually offer heavy discounts, special deals might appear during Charleston’s Restaurant Week or other seasonal promotions.
